Output eca667f4bdb4b74ba02c23d687c5e5b09f01acdf5dd2fc270f28dfaa5c3a9d7a:0

value
105465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4afccf579ac11d0e4320c7fd77ea3af7bfaebec5 OP_EQUAL
address
38XWnHFwWogLsrerxwEYZWtFL2SipfHnfY
transaction
eca667f4bdb4b74ba02c23d687c5e5b09f01acdf5dd2fc270f28dfaa5c3a9d7a
spent
true